What Is Pseudomonas and Why Does It Matter for Dogs?
Pseudomonas is a genus of gram-negative bacteria commonly found in soil, water, plants, and hospital environments. Within this group, Pseudomonas aeruginosa stands out for its ability to thrive in diverse conditions and resist many standard antibiotics. In dogs, this bacterium takes advantage of broken skin, weakened immunity, or underlying disease to establish infection, making it a challenging but manageable problem when identified early.

How Dogs Encounter Pseudomonas Bacteria
Because these bacteria live widely in the environment, dogs can pick them up from contaminated water, soil, grooming tools, or surfaces in kennels and clinics. Dogs with allergies, chronic ear infections, or skin wounds are particularly vulnerable, as the bacteria exploit moisture and damaged barriers. Hospitalization, surgery, or frequent antibiotic use can also increase exposure risk and create opportunities for colonization.

Recognizing the Signs of Infection
Symptoms vary by location but often include foul-smelling discharge, intense itching, swelling, and delayed wound healing. Ear infections may produce dark, waxy debris, while skin infections can form abscesses or oozing sores. Systemic illness, though less common, may bring fever, lethargy, and loss of appetite, signaling that bacteria have entered the bloodstream.

Diagnosis and Testing Strategies
Veterinarians start with a thorough physical exam and then collect samples such as ear discharge, wound fluid, or respiratory secretions. Cultures and sensitivity testing are essential, because Pseudomonas can resist many drugs, and knowing which antibiotics actually work prevents wasted time and worsening infection. Imaging, like radiographs or ultrasound, may be needed if the infection spreads to bones or internal organs.

Treatment Options and Management
Effective therapy often combines topical cleaning, appropriate antimicrobials, and anti-inflammatory medications to control discomfort. For resistant strains, veterinarians may use advanced antibiotics tailored by sensitivity results, alongside supportive care such as pain relief and fluid therapy. Owners must follow prescribed protocols closely, completing all medication even if symptoms improve, to prevent recurrence and further resistance.
